- McCabe IversenJun 28, 2022 · 3 years agoWhen evaluating the performance of a cryptocurrency exchange using a performance analyzer, there are several key metrics to consider. One important metric is the trading volume, which indicates the level of activity on the exchange. Higher trading volume generally suggests a more liquid market and better opportunities for traders. Another metric to consider is the order execution speed, as faster execution can lead to better prices and reduced slippage. Additionally, the uptime of the exchange's trading platform is crucial, as any downtime can result in missed trading opportunities and loss of trust from users. Other metrics to consider include the security measures implemented by the exchange, such as two-factor authentication and cold storage for funds, as well as the user interface and overall user experience. By analyzing these metrics, one can gain insights into the performance and reliability of a cryptocurrency exchange.
